Output 34c03a247893835fe10732ce383a1d3492dbd2403240175b5235796e9ec00b21:10

value
645
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 13d8cfdcc6295f76f2c8b69555f2146c7adadf602f78840bceb09f30cfb48c31
address
bc1pz0vvlhxx990hdukgk624tus5d3ad4hmq9auggz7wkz0npna53scsvhr3my
transaction
34c03a247893835fe10732ce383a1d3492dbd2403240175b5235796e9ec00b21
spent
true